These Warthogs were created by artist Marcus Lehto shortly after the release of Halo: Combat Evolved.[1] An image of them was later released on Bungie.net as part of their Halo 2 project page.[2]
In later media such as Bungie.net news, the Halo Encyclopedia and the Halo Waypoint universe section, several vehicles have been described with very similar traits to these cut vehicles, namely being the (from left to right, as per the image and not including the standard Warthog) M868 Tropic Warthog, M862 Arctic Warthog and M914 Recovery Vehicle. This was later confirmed by Jeff Easterling,[3] with the note that it can change later if 343 Industries needed.[4]
